Mazhar Hussain Peerzada is a scholar working on Polymers and Plastics, Mechanical Engineering and Building and Construction. According to data from OpenAlex, Mazhar Hussain Peerzada has authored 23 papers receiving a total of 798 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Polymers and Plastics, 5 papers in Mechanical Engineering and 5 papers in Building and Construction. Recurrent topics in Mazhar Hussain Peerzada’s work include Textile materials and evaluations (10 papers), Dyeing and Modifying Textile Fibers (5 papers) and Fiber-reinforced polymer composites (4 papers). Mazhar Hussain Peerzada is often cited by papers focused on Textile materials and evaluations (10 papers), Dyeing and Modifying Textile Fibers (5 papers) and Fiber-reinforced polymer composites (4 papers). Mazhar Hussain Peerzada collaborates with scholars based in Pakistan, Australia and China. Mazhar Hussain Peerzada's co-authors include Awais Khatri, Max White, Muhammad Mohsin, Nishar Hameed, Kin-tak Lau, Nisa V. Salim, Noor Sanbhal, Lu Wang, Iftikhar Ali Sahito and Sung Hoon Jeong and has published in prestigious journals such as Journal of Power Sources, Journal of Cleaner Production and Industrial & Engineering Chemistry Research.
